NatWest T20 Blast: Hampshire drawn against Lancashire in semi-finals, Surrey to play Birmingham

Hampshire's reward for beating Nottinghamshire in the final NatWest T20 Blast quarter-final at Trent Bridge is a clash with Lancashire on Finals Day, while Surrey will face the Birmingham Bears at Edgbaston on August 23.

Captain James Vince led the way for Hampshire with an unbeaten 93 off 51 balls, with 11 fours and four sixes, to help his side to a five-wicket victory over the Outlaws, whose imposing total of 197-2 was overhauled with an over to spare.

It ensured Vince's team reached their fifth consecutive Finals Day and the 2010 and 2012 winners will come up against Lancashire, who sealed their place in the last four with a one-run victory over Glamorgan in a match that went to the wire at Emirates Old Trafford on Saturday.

In the other semi-final, the Birmingham Bears will be hoping to make home advantage count against last year's runners-up Surrey.

The Bears defeated Essex by 19 runs at Chelmsford on Saturday, while Surrey claimed a three-wicket victory over Worcestershire at the Kia Oval.

The order of the semi-finals - which will be live on Sky Sports - has not yet been revealed, with the England and Wales Cricket Board to confirm at a later date.
